This lot is for (1) 2" wide chisel as listed below:1. 2" wide, 16 ¼" O.A.L., 11 ½" blade length, marked The James Swan Co. - Seymour, Conn. USA. This is a very nice chisel, handle is in very good condition, has green paint on upper part of blade which I believe is original, blade is in very nice condition, but does have some pitting on top side of blade. *** BUYER INFORMATION ***On items I sell I try to provide as much descriptive and photographic information on condition, size, known damage and what it is you are buying as my space and knowledge will allow.
